6 Installation Instructions
The terminal assignment and wiring illustrated in these installation instructions refer exclusively to the
facilities of the operating system software for the Federal Republic of Germany [D].
Operation of the fire alarm control panel 8000C is governed by the national version of the operating
system software used and the country version programmed in the customer data.
6.1 Standards / Guidelines / Information
♦
Only install the control panel in dry, clean and conditionally accessible rooms with an
atmosphere conforming to DIN 50019-R14.
♦
Do not install the system in operating areas with harmful effects. Parts of the fire alarm system
may only be carried through such operating areas if they satisfy the requirements laid down in
VDE 0800.
♦
Operating modules and visual displays must be installed no lower than 500 mm and no higher
than 1800 mm - between 800 mm and 1800 mm if wall-mounted - above the surface on which
the operator stands.
♦
A separate power circuit with appropriately marked fuse (marked in red and lettered "FACP")
must be provided for supplying the fire alarm control panel with mains power.
♦
When installing, observe the accepted standards and VdS Guideline 2095, the wiring
conditions of the regional fire department and, if applicable, building regulations.
Measures of EMC protection
The fire alarm control panel 8000C is factory-fitted with fine EMC protection to IEC 801. Only use
the protection modules approved by ESSER for any supplementary medium or coarse protection
of mains supply lines or signal lines (refer to ESSER information sheet on Lightening and
overvoltage protection in hazard alarm systems part no. 798410).
Protective measures to discharge static electricity must be observed when handling the
modules and working on the fire alarm control panel!
